Spellman nets four

Riley Spellman scored four goals and Ryan Lynch added three tallies as Pinkerton bested Massachusetts foe Algonquin 13-7. Curtis Michaud made 10 saves for the winners.

Warriors win thriller

Nate Gellman and Conor Rea battled for a tough 6-1, 7-6 (7-2) win at No. 2 doubles, and Andrei Giurgiu won top singles 6-4, 6-2 to clinch Andover's 3-2 win over Algonquin.

Andover rallies, wins thriller

After dropping the first two games, Andover volleyball rallied for a thrilling 3-2 win over Algonquin on Monday, taking the fifth game 15-13. David Gao led the Golden Warriors with 13 service points, Owen Chanthaboun added 21 kills and Enzo Masters had 20 digs for the winners.

Bucci delivers

Joe Bucci lashed a 2-run single in the top of the seventh and Andover survived a 2-run Algonquin rally in the bottom of the seventh to pull out a 6-5 win.Tyler Walles had two hits, two runs and an RBI.

Consistent Red Rangers

 

Methuen/Tewksbury scored a goal in each period to defeat Algonquin 3-1, improving its record to 8-1. Lydia Pendleton, Kelly Golini and Caroline Curley scored for the Red Rangers.

Millington stays hot

 

Reece Millington remained on a roll as the postseason nears with four wins at 160 and Jake Prescott followed him by going 4-0 at 170 as Haverhill won three of four meets to improve to 18-10.

Whittier over 'down under'

 

MEDFORD — The girls from Australia had the height, but Whittier had the speed and agressiveness yesterday at the Shooting Touch Shootout at Tufts University.

As a result, the Wildcats ran past Canberra Academy, 66-45, for their third win in four games.

North Andover places fifth at States

North Andover placed fifth in the Girls All State Gymnastics meet. The Scarlet Knights were led by Michelle Hall, who finished eighth overall with a 35.975 and Meghan Buttress rounded out the top-10 with a 35.425
